TO REMOVE THE NEEDLE THREAD TAKE-UP

Remove needle thread take-up
in the following man
ner:—
1.
Remove face plate and arm hole plug
A3, Fig. 53
from machine.
2.
Remove needle bar, upper needle bar bushing,
presser bar pressure regulating thumb screw
X2,
Fig. 51, page 33,
and guide bracket
T, Fig. 52
as
instructed on
page 35.
3.
Turn machine pulley as required to reach screw
Y2, Fig. 53,
in needle bar crank through hole left
by removal of plug
A3.
Loosen set screw
Y2.
4.
Using wrench
146057
(through same hole) and
turning
machine
pulley
as
required,
loosen
the
large hexagon head clamping screw
Z2, Fig. 53,
on needle bar crank.
CAUTION: DO NOT DISTURB the smaller
hexagon head
position screw
U2, Fig. 53,
which holds the needle bar
crank at its correct position on the horizontal arm shaft.
5.
Loosen small set screw
B3, Fig. 52
in the rear of
the arm of the machine.
6.
Insert a face plate screw
E3, Fig. 52.
in the tapped
hole in center of stud
C3, Fig. 52
and, while hold
ing
back
the
needle
thread
take-up
link
inside
the head at
G3, Fig. 52,
pull upon the screw
E3
until the stud
C3
is removed. Remove face plate
screw from stud.
NOTE: Extractor Tool Serial 222226 may be used in
stead of face plate screw at E3, Fig. 52, to pull hinge
stud C3.
7.
Back the end of the take-up
H3, Fig. 52
toward
the
inside
of
the
machine,
turning
the
machine
pulley as required until the take-up is free of the
slot provided for it.
8.
The needle thread take-up link assembly (includ
ing parts
F3, G3, H3, J3, Z3
and
W4)
can now be
pulled
free
of
the
needle
bar
crank
WITHOUT
DISTURBING THE NEEDLE BEARINGS WITHIN THE
THREAD TAKE-UP CRANK AT F3, Fig. 53.
NOTE:
If the needle bearings at
F3, Fig, 53,
are acci
dentally
disturbed,
they
must
be
reassembled
so
that
there are exactly 18 bearings in each of the two as
semblies.
